Some examples of sequences in literature include the Harry Potter series by J.K. Rowling, The Lord of the Rings trilogy by J.R.R. Tolkien, and the Chronicles of Narnia by C.S. Lewis. These series follow a sequential order of events that unfold across multiple books.
The order in which actions occur is known as sequence. It refers to the specific arrangement or pattern in which events or steps unfold in relation to each other. It is a fundamental concept in various fields such as mathematics, computer science, and literature.

In a narrative, the sequence of literary elements typically includes setting, character development, plot, conflict, climax, and resolution. Allusion is a literary device where an author refers to a well-known person, place, event, or piece of literature within their own work to enhance meaning or create connections for the reader.
A finite sequence has a beginning and an end, whereas an infinite sequence has no end.
